Default Double check your timing, It makes a big difference !!!

I checked my timing on my 88 vette and it was 2-4 deg. Bumped it up to 8 deg. and now the car runs 100 times better. More throttle response, faster and higher revving, smooter idle and power beyong belief now... Double check yours after every tune up.... :D

The Opti unit is keyed to a certain position on the timing cover. Therefore it is immobile. The L98's distributor can be moved independently of the rotor and therefore can be adjusted advanced or retarded at will simply by moving the distributor housing. Been that way for a long long time. Also, the LT1 hub is not keyed so what would you measure the timing against??
